TL;DR
The creator of the 'It's Probably Nothing' live tour announces the cancellation of the entire June leg due to insufficient ticket sales relative to venue costs. Only the Toronto show survives, relocated to the Royal Theater on June 11th, while August shows remain on schedule.
Key points
1
June shows in Boston, Minneapolis, Cleveland, Detroit, New York, and Washington DC are all cancelled due to low ticket sales vs. high venue costs
2
Toronto show is NOT cancelled but moves to the Royal Theater on June 11th — new tickets available at itsprobablynothing.com
3
Venues seated 1,200-1,400 people but only 200-400 tickets were sold per show, making production costs (tour bus, flights, hotels, meals) unviable
4
All June ticket buyers will be reimbursed within 5-7 business days
5
August shows are still happening; the June leg is tentatively being rescheduled to January or early 2027
